Abstract

The utility model relates to a low-temperature high-moisture shaping machine for yarn. The technical project is that this utility model comprises a pot body, a vacuum air pump, a water gauge, a U-shaped heater, a water tank, a wheelbarrow for loading yarn and an air-tight door, wherein the interior of the pot body is provided with the water gauge, the U-shaped heater and the water tank, the vacuum air pump connected with the interior of the pot body through a pipeline, the wheelbarrow for loading yarn is arranged in the pot body through the air-tight door. Further, the pot body comprises double layers which divided the pot body into an inter-layer and an inner-layer, wherein the interior of the inter-layer is further provided with an inter-layer safety valve, an inter-layer temperature sensor, an inter-layer steam admission valve and an inter-layer steam draining valve, and the inter-layer is communicating with the inner-layer through air operated steam valve. The utility model has the beneficial effects of avoiding high-pressure, easy condensation and dripping in the pot body through providing layers in the pot body and pouring high-temperature steam when shaping and steaming the yarn for temperature consistency with the inner-layer, increasing moisture regain of cone yarn to more than 8.5 %, and enhancing the yarn strength and economic returns.

Description

The low temperature and high relative humidity setting machine
One, technical field:
The utility model relates to a kind of textile industry product approval device, the low temperature and high relative humidity setting machine that particularly a kind of yarn is used.
Two, background technology:
Present improving constantly in textile industry because of product quality, the client is more and more tighter to the requirement of product, in order to satisfy requirement of client, improve the quality of product, the high temperature and high pressure steam humidification that the existing domestic yarn steaming typing pot of change adopts, steamer internal pressure height, easy dewfall are dripped, if time control is bad, steam wet paper tube in the cotton yarn or damage easily, cause economic loss and unnecessary waste.
Three, summary of the invention:
The purpose of this utility model is exactly the above-mentioned defective that exists at prior art, and a kind of low temperature and high relative humidity setting machine of avoiding steamer internal pressure height, easy dewfall to drip is provided.
Its technical scheme is: by pot body (1), vavuum pump (2), fluviograph (4), U type heater (5), tank (14), dress yarn dolly (19) and hermatic door (20) are formed, be provided with fluviograph (4) in the described pot body, U type heater (5), tank (14), water in airtight U type heater and the tank does not communicate, vavuum pump (2) is connected to pot nside by pipeline, dress yarn dolly (19) is contained in pot body by hermatic door (20), wherein, described pot body (1) is made of bilayer, and the pot body is divided into interlayer and internal layer, in interlayer, also be provided with interlayer safety valve (9), interlayer temperature sensor (11), jacket steam intake valve (17) and jacket steam draining valve (18), and be communicated with interlayer and internal layer respectively by pneumatic steam valve (6).
Also be provided with internal layer safety valve (10), internal layer temperature sensor (12), water intaking valve (15), draining valve (16), electro connecting pressure gauge (13) in the described pot body (1).
The beneficial effects of the utility model are: by establish interlayer in the pot body, when finalizing the design, injects yarn steaming high-temperature steam simultaneously, make it consistent with the internal layer temperature, thereby the situation of having avoided steamer internal pressure height, easy dewfall to drip, and the regain of tube yarn brought up to more than 8.5%, and improve the brute force of yarn, increase economic benefit of enterprises.

Five, the specific embodiment:
In conjunction with the accompanying drawings 1, the utility model will be further described:
This yarn steaming calibrator is made up of pot body 1, vavuum pump 2, control cabinet 3, fluviograph 4, U type heater 5, pneumatic steam valve 6, Pressure gauge 7, pressure vacuum gauge 8, interlayer safety valve 9, internal layer safety valve 10, interlayer temperature sensor 11, internal layer temperature sensor 12, electro connecting pressure gauge 13, tank 14, water intaking valve 15, draining valve 16, jacket steam intake valve 17, jacket steam draining valve 18, dress yarn dolly 19.The pot body is made up of double-layer stainless steel, is divided into internal layer and interlayer, is provided with hermatic door 20 in a side of pot body, and what be communicated with internal layer has interlayer safety valve 9, interlayer temperature sensor 11, jacket steam intake valve 17, a jacket steam draining valve 18.What communicate with internal layer has vavuum pump 2 suction inlets, internal layer safety valve 10, internal layer temperature sensor 12, water intaking valve 15, draining valve 16, an electro connecting pressure gauge 13, and airtight U type heater does not communicate with water in the tank, and control cabinet 3 is located at the next door of steamer.
When yarn steaming typing pot operate as normal, at first will adorn fill on the yarn dolly 19 cotton yarn be transported into steamer the pot body 1 in, hermatic door 20 is closed, opening vavuum pump 2 is evacuated to the air in the pot body-0.07bar, running water or demineralized water are put into the tank 14 of pot body by fluviograph 4, running water or demineralized water be the low-temperature boiling evaporation under vacuum, at this moment in order to guarantee in pot body that dewfall is not dripped, open pneumatic steam valve 6 and in interlayer, feed steam, the temperature that guarantees interlayer is about 60 ℃, U type heater in tank 5 feeds when steam is heated to 50 ℃ of left and right sides to the water in the tank and is incubated subsequently, when the vacuum in the steamer moral pot body drop to-drive vavuum pump 2 again during 0.05bar to be evacuated down to-insulation after hour during 0.07bar, open vavuum pump 2 and vacuumize and put into room air, open hermatic door when the vacuum in the pot body 1 is reduced to 0bar, finish the process of the yarn steaming typing of yarn.
